Chinati Weekend with Larry Bell
This week, I’m packing my bags to fly out to Marfa, Texas where Larry Bell will present a site responsive exhibition titled 6 x 6 an improvisation for the Chinati Foundation’s upcoming “Chinati Weekend.” A large-scale glass installation, the environmental work will absorb, transmit, and reflect light, calling into question the nature of physical and visual space. A program of special events will take place alongside the presentation of this work on October 11th and 12th, including a talk by curator Robin Clark, and a discussion between the artist and Chinati Foundation director Marianne Stockebrand.
